Nāwah-ye Khwājah Wajhuddīn
Nāwah-ye Khwājah Wajhuddīn is a valley in Ghowr, Afghanistan and has an elevation of 2,643 metres. Nāwah-ye Khwājah Wajhuddīn is situated nearby to the locality Pusht-e Tangī, as well as near Āwak.- Type: Valley with an elevation of 2,643 metres
- Description: valley in Ghōr, Afghanistan
- Also known as: “Nāveh-ye Khvājeh Vajh od Dīn”, “Nāwa-i-Khwāja Wajhuḏḏīn”, “Nāwah-e Khvājeh Vajh od Dīn”, “Nawah-ye Khwajah Wajhuddin”, and “ناوۀ خواجه وجه الدین”

Shinkot
Town
Shinkot is a town and the center of Pasaband District, in the southern part of Ghor province, Afghanistan. It is located in the western part of the district at at 2,566 m altitude, and is close to the border with Helmand Province. Shinkot is situated 5 km west of Nāwah-ye Khwājah Wajhuddīn.
